2024 Peugeot 408 launched in Malaysia – 218 PS/300 Nm 1.6L turbo, three variants; from RM146k OTR

Following its initial preview earlier this month, the 2024 Peugeot 408 has now made its official launch in Malaysia, arriving in three variants – Allure, Premium and GT, priced at RM146,055, RM166,055 and RM196,055 on-the-road without insurance for the respective variants, and this is locally assembled (CKD) at the Stellantis plant in Gurun, Kedah.

All three variants are powered by the manufacturer’s PureTech 1.6 litre turbocharged inline-four cylinder petrol engine, rated to produce 218 PS at 5,750 rpm and 300 Nm of torque at 2,000 rpm. Drive is transmitted to the front wheels via an eight-speed automatic transmission.

Built on parent group Stellantis’ EMP2 platform, the fastback 408 measures 4,687 mm long, 1,859 mm wide and 1487 mm tall with a wheelbase of 2,787 mm and ground clearance of 189 mm. Luggage capacity is 536 litres with the rear seats in place, and expands to 1,583 litres with the seats folded in the GT variant, or up to 1,611 litres in the Allure and Premium variants.

Exterior equipment for the 408 includes alloy wheels ranging from 18 inches on 225/55 for the Allure and Premium variants, up to 20 inches with 245/40 for the top GT variant. Wheels are finished in Granite Grey for the Allure, two-tone Granite Black for the Premium and Monolithe Black for the GT. Allure and Premium variants are equipped with a spare tyre, while the GT gets a tyre repair kit.

The Allure and Premium variants get a front grille finished in chrome, while the GT grille is finished in body colour. For lighting, the top GT gets automatic matrix LED headlamps and 3D ‘claw effect’ LED tail lamps, while Allure and Premium variants get full LED headlamps and tail lamps.

Inside, upholstery starts with vinyl for the Allure, then steps up to leather for the Premium variant, while the GT gets Nappa leather. All three get electric adjustment for the driver’s seat, while the top GT variant adds a memory and a massage function. The front passenger in the Allure gets manual adjustment, while those in the Premium and GT variants get electric adjustment.

Instrumentation is the 10-inch i-Cockpit digital display for all three, while the GT gets a 3D quartz version
